Town Plan & Zoning Commission Meeting
The commission reviewed an application for the property at 92 Granby Street, which involves the renovation of an existing structure into a gas station with a convenience store. Key discussion topics included the proposed demolition and construction plan, the removal of mature trees and the plan to replant a screening row, and the inclusion of snow stockpile areas and an ADA-accessible route. The applicant presented details regarding refueling canopy heights, parking calculations, and pipe sizing. Commissioners expressed concerns regarding the lack of specific details in submitted drawings, the lighting adequacy at the rear of the property, site traffic circulation, and the potential impact of construction on existing mature trees.
